Corgengoux is a French municipality with 368 inhabitants (at January 1, 2017) in the department of Côte-d'Or in the region Bourgogne Franche-Comté (before 2016 Bourgogne ). It belongs to the canton of Brazey-en-Plaine (until 2015 Seurre ) and the Arrondissement of Beaune .
location
Corgengoux is located about 36 kilometers south-southwest of Dijon on the Saône . The municipality borders in the north on Corberon , in the east on Labergement-lès-Seurre , in the south and south-east on Palleau , in the south-west on Chevigny-en-Valière , in the west on Meursanges and in the north-west on Marigny-lès-Reullée .
